At MiGen, we are proud to be an equal opportunity employer guided by shared values of authenticity, mutual well-being, and belonging. As a flexible, forward-thinking organization with a social justice mindset, we embrace innovation, strategic risk-taking, and new ideas that push us beyond our comfort zones. Just as we are deeply committed to advancing possibilities for LGBTQ+ older adults and those who love and care for them, we are equally invested in our staff—offering professional development, mentorship, and leadership opportunities. Our flexible hybrid work model and commitment to cultivating talent make MiGen a dynamic and rewarding place to grow your career while making a lasting impact on our communities.

Equal Employment Opportunity

It is the policy of MiGen Michigan LGBTQ+ Elders Network to provide equal opportunity to all employees, contractors, and applicants without regard to race, color, ethnicity, religion, sex, age, descent or national origin, height, weight, marital status, familial status, sexual orientation, gender, gender identity or expression, HIV/AIDS status, political affiliation, veteran status, disability status, or other legally protected status in accordance with state or federal law. This policy applies to recruitment, hiring, training, promotion, transfer, compensation, benefits, and all other aspects of employment and contract for services. All employees, contractors, and volunteers must adhere to MiGen’s nondiscrimination policies.
